Average Cost of Dental Work in Mexico
Dental work in Mexico generally costs between $25 and $8,000 depending on the procedure.
Dental work in Mexico costs between $25 and $8,000, offering up to 70% savings compared to U.S. prices, while maintaining world-class quality and safety.
Here’s a breakdown comparing common procedures between Mexico and the United States:
| Dental Procedure | Average Cost in Mexico (USD) | Average Cost in the U.S. (USD) | Savings |
|---|---|---|---|
| Dental Cleaning | $25 – $50 | $100 – $200 | 70% |
| Filling (Composite) | $40 – $80 | $150 – $300 | 65% |
| Tooth Extraction | $50 – $100 | $200 – $400 | 70% |
| Root Canal | $150 – $300 | $1,000 – $1,500 | 75% |
| Porcelain Crown | $250 – $600 | $1,000 – $2,000 | 70% |
| Porcelain Veneer | $300 – $600 | $1,200 – $2,500 | 70% |
| Dental Implant | $900 – $1,800 | $3,000 – $5,000 | 65% |
| All-on-4 Dental Implants | $6,000 – $8,000 | $25,000 – $35,000 | 70% |
| Full Denture (Set) | $350 – $700 | $1,500 – $3,000 | 70% |
| Invisalign (Full Treatment) | $2,000 – $3,000 | $5,000 – $8,000 | 60% |
These prices vary depending on the dentist’s expertise, materials used, and clinic location, but the savings remain consistent across the board.
Why Dental Work Is So Affordable in Mexico
Dental care in Mexico is cheaper primarily due to lower overhead, labor, and operational costs — not because of lower quality.
Key reasons include:
- Lower clinic expenses: Rent, utilities, and staff salaries are much lower than in the U.S.
- Reduced insurance and licensing fees: Mexican dentists operate under a simpler regulatory framework while still maintaining global standards.
- Government support for medical tourism: Mexico actively promotes healthcare tourism, keeping costs competitive.
- Lower cost of living: Everything from materials to lab work costs less domestically.
Most Mexican dental clinics use FDA-approved materials imported from the U.S. or Europe, so the savings come from reduced administrative and operational costs rather than cheaper materials.
Top Cities for Dental Tourism in Mexico
Mexico’s dental tourism hubs are conveniently located and equipped with international-standard clinics.
- Los Algodones – Often called “Molar City,” this small town near Yuma, Arizona hosts over 500 dental clinics. It’s the world’s most concentrated dental destination.
- Tijuana – Border city ideal for same-day trips from Southern California; advanced clinics with English-speaking staff.
- Cancún – Combines luxury dental care with a Caribbean vacation; perfect for extended procedures.
- Playa del Carmen – Offers boutique clinics with high-end facilities and resort-style recovery.
- Puerto Vallarta – Coastal city famous for full-mouth restorations and implantology at affordable rates.
Each location caters to different patient preferences — from quick access to a full vacation experience.

Travel & Accommodation Tips for Dental Tourists
Plan your dental trip smartly to make it comfortable and cost-effective.
- Stay Duration: Most treatments require 3–10 days depending on complexity.
- Accommodation: Hotels near clinics often offer special dental packages.
- Transportation: Border towns like Tijuana and Los Algodones allow walk-in access from the U.S.
- Currency: Clinics accept U.S. dollars and credit cards.
- Language: English is widely spoken in dental tourism hubs.
- Aftercare: Plan one follow-up visit if undergoing major implant or restoration work.

4. Do I need a visa for dental treatment in Mexico?
Citizens from the U.S. and Canada can stay up to 180 days visa-free for medical or dental visits.
5. Can my insurance cover treatment in Mexico?
Some dental insurance plans partially reimburse international care. Check your policy or ask for detailed receipts from your clinic.
